The Collins Correctional Facility in Erie County was placed in lockdown on Wednesday after an inmate was reportedly caught attempting to discard contraband.
According to the New York State Department of Corrections and Community Supervision, this discovery led to a use of force and the recovery of two cell phones. As other inmates attempted to check on their fellow inmate, tensions began to rise before staff and supervisors intervened to try and de-escalate the situation. A negotiation team was brought in to help restore order and WGRZ in Buffalo reported Wednesday night the situation was peacefully resolved.
One officer was treated for a minor injury before returning to work.
The Collins facility remained on lockdown as of Wednesday night until officers are able to do a full facility risk.
